• 3490阅读
  • 1回复

关于播放视频缓冲显示 问题 [复制链接]

上一主题 下一主题
离线licongjie
 

只看楼主 倒序阅读 使用道具 楼主  发表于: 2017-10-31
发现一个奇怪 的问题,我播放rtmp直播的时候 ,如果有缓冲,我就在这个直播界面上显示文字 正在缓冲中(10%),这样的显示是正常的,缓冲进度也会显示
但我播放m3u8视频源的时候 ,发现正在缓冲永远显示正在缓冲(0%),数字 不会变,但我打印日志发现,打印输出的数字确实是变化的。这个是什么原因导致的,是不是由于sdk针对不同的播放源调用的不同的渲染方式,导致放在播放画面上面的文字渲染效果有影响?
这个有没有好的解决方法?
离线aplayer

只看该作者 沙发  发表于: 2017-11-03
直播的时候,缓冲没有大意义,如果确定地址是直播,可以设置 SetConfig(1002, "0") 来禁止进入缓冲;两种源的渲染方式都一样的,也许由于缓冲进度的不均匀性,你打印输出的数字变化可能是一瞬间完成的,导致缓冲进度没被眼睛察觉到;
快速回复
限100 字节
如果您在写长篇帖子又不马上发表,建议存为草稿
 
上一个 下一个